Welcome & Thanks for Joining Us!

The Paso Robles and Templeton Chamber of Commerce promotes economic vitality, empowers leaders, champions businesses, fosters civic engagement and honors our history. We strengthen the economic health and prosperity of North San Luis Obispo County's businesses and residents. The Chamber provides opportunities for business leaders to convene, connect, learn, advocate and grow to foster a culture of engaged, committed and successful businesses embracing the Paso Robles community.

Rich in history, agriculture, innovation and hospitality, we love our community and are proud to advocate as ambassadors and leaders.

Local Teen’s Act of Kindness Brightens Day for Young Patients at Marian Regional Medical Center

SANTA MARIA, CA – Feb. 13, 2025 – Sophia Ferreira, a 17-year-old high school student, brought a wave of Valentine’s Day cheer to the Pediatric Unit at Marian Regional Medical Center. Inspired by her own childhood experience as a patient, Ferreira donated 40 Valentine’s Day-themed gift boxes, filling young patients’ days with joy and reminding…

PAGA Reform Explained: Key Takeaways for Employers

On July 1, Governor Gavin Newsom signed two bills that reform aspects of PAGA, with the reforms taking effect retroactively to June 19.

Learn the key takeaways for employers from advocacy experts at CalChamber.
